To help adjust my sleep schedule when flying Eastbound to Europe, I try to take flights that are at least 9+ hours in length so I can get at least several hours of decent sleep.

So, I would take LAX or SFO and avoid ORD. Also connecting in LAX won't be too bad, because AS and AF's terminals are right next to each other and it is a pretty easy walk.
